It shows an alien which flies … WebThe painting of The Last Supper by Leonardo Da Vinci is one of the most iconic paintings in Western art history. The mural painting can be found in Milan, Italy. The Duke of Milan asked Leonardo to create the painting for the renovated church, Convent of Santa Maria delle Grazie which was painted around 1495-1498.

WebThe story of the Garden of Gethsemane can be found in Matthew 26:36-56, Mark 14:32-52, Luke 22:39-53, and John 18. After the Last Supper in the Upper Room, after Judas left to notify the chief priests that Jesus would be vulnerable, Jesus led His remaining disciples to the Garden of Gethsemane. Some scholars would have it that this was the Cenacle, in fact a synagogue from an earlier time. The anonymous pilgrim from Bordeaux, France reported seeing such a synagogue in 333 AD.
